Output 8155961b1a299d46adbedc2c8eff7e93e7fd835b8f3f4917e20135aa1c7721b8:188

value
74805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 534223e529322e827653654edb5c0ca42aae1c2e OP_EQUAL
address
39HFEy7zqbh66xYNesZJHtbk1EMYn1MTmK
transaction
8155961b1a299d46adbedc2c8eff7e93e7fd835b8f3f4917e20135aa1c7721b8
spent
true